Includes; letter addressed from "Christian Brothers, S[ain]t Patrick's, Marino, Dublin" with apologetic reference to attached writing on artistic representations of Nano Nagle; writing entitled "Nano Nagle's pictures" where the author expresses dissatisfaction at the representations of Nano Nagle.

Correspondence regarding routine community life and apostolate. A hostel for student-Brothers’ at Maynooth. Enquiry regarding possible Mater Dei course for Novice Masters/Mistresses. Project of All-Irish secondary school, Scoil Eoin, Stillorgan. Also mentions secondary schools at the O’Brien Institute (Marino). References to schools at Sutton, Kilmore Road and Ballygall. International Conference on Religious Education of the Deaf (at Drumcondra). New communities founded at Ballygall Road, Cabra and Ballyroan. Little Brothers of the Good Shepherd (L.B.G.S.)
